Prepare for an endurance challenge on this 81 km road cycling route with an ascent of 754 meters. Discover the beauty of the Isle of Wight's cliffs, rolling countryside, and coastal roads as you conquer challenging climbs. Starting and finishing in Ryde, the ride takes you via Arreton, Elliot's Hill, Brighstone, Totland, Newport, and back to Ryde. This impressive journey offers cyclists a fantastic opportunity to discover the diverse landscapes of the island.

ArretonVillage
Arreton, a tranquil village with thatched-roof cottages and a famous cider press, introduces you to the island's traditional agricultural practices and local delicacies.
Elliot's Hill86 mPeak
Take on the challenge of Elliot's Hill once again, savoring the satisfaction of conquering this moderate climb and enjoying unforgettable panoramic views of the island's countryside.
BrighstoneVillage
Brighstone provides a serene atmosphere to pause and enjoy breathtaking vistas before continuing your journey through the island's scenic roads.
TotlandVillage
Enjoy the stunning coastal views at Totland Bay, known for its iconic Victorian pier and picturesque beach where you can soak up the sun or indulge in refreshing watersports.
NewportTown
Make the most of your visit to Newport, the capital town, known for its shopping districts, historic architecture, and vibrant arts scene.
RydeTown
Returning to Ryde, treat yourself to a final exploration of this charming seaside town featuring lovely beaches, seaside cafés, and the opportunity for a relaxing stroll along the promenade.
